WebSecondary school fees for international students vary widely, from AUD$7800 to $30,000 per year at an elite private school. These figures were sourced from the Australian Government’s Study in Australia website in 2024. Please note that tuition costs vary widely and should always be sourced from individual schools. WebFeb 15, 2024 · In Australia in 2024: 4,042,512 students were enrolled in 9,614 schools. the Year 7/8 to 12 full-time apparent retention rate was 80.5%. the average student to teaching staff ratio for all schools was 13.1 students to one teacher. the annual growth rate for school enrolments was 0.3% (11,795 students) the lowest growth rate since both full-time ... No regions of Australia have segregated middle schools, as students go directly from primary school (for years K/preparatory–6) to secondary school (years 7–12, usually referred to as high school)..
